Common Garage Door Repair Scams in Morven

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ators

🚫

The Low-Ball Quote Bait and Switch

A contractor gives you a very low quote over the phone, then once they arrive and start working, they claim they 'found a serious problem' and jack up the price dramatically. You're already invested and feel pressured to pay the new amount.

🚫

Unnecessary Spring or Cable Replacements

Scammers claim your torsion springs or cables are 'about to snap' and are a safety hazard, even when they're in good condition. They push you into an expensive, unnecessary replacement on the spot.

🚫

The 'We Found Extra Damage' Upsell

After beginning a simple repair like fixing a track or replacing rollers, the technician claims they found broken panels, a damaged opener, or rot that requires immediate — and expensive — additional work.

🚫

Ghost Repair — Charging for Work Not Done

The technician pretends to replace parts or makes only temporary adjustments, then charges you for a full repair. The problem returns days or weeks later, and the 'company' is unreachable.

How to Verify a Professional

1

Insurance

Request a certificate of general liability insurance and workers' compensation coverage. Call the insurance provider listed on the certificate to confirm the policy is active. This protects you if a worker is injured on your property or if your door is damaged during repairs.

2

Licensing

North Carolina does not require a statewide license specifically for garage door repair, but many reputable professionals hold a general contractor license through the NC Licensing Board for General Contractors. Ask for their license number and verify it at nclbgc.org.

3

References

Ask for at least 3 recent local references from homes in or near Morven. Call each one and ask about the quality of work, whether the job stayed on budget, and if any unexpected charges appeared after the work began.

Protection FAQs

Do I need a licensed contractor for garage door repair in Morven, NC?

North Carolina does not have a specific license for garage door repair. However, many reputable technicians hold a general contractor license. You can also look for certification from the International Door Association (IDA) as a sign of professional standards.

How much should I expect to pay for a legitimate garage door repair in Morven?

Simple spring adjustments or roller replacements typically range from $100 to $200. More complex work like spring replacements or opener installations can run $200 to $500. Be suspicious of quotes significantly below these ranges — they often lead to surprise upcharges.

Is it safe to pay a garage door repair company with cash?

Cash payments make it nearly impossible to dispute charges or prove you paid. Use a credit card or check instead. These leave a paper trail and offer fraud protection. If a company insists on cash-only, consider that a major red flag.

What should a written estimate include?

A proper estimate should include the full scope of work, specific parts to be replaced (including brand and model if applicable), labor costs, total price, and a warranty or guarantee. It should also state that any additional work requires a new signed authorization.

How can I tell if my garage door springs actually need replacing?

Signs of worn springs include the door feeling heavy when lifted manually, the door opening unevenly, or visible gaps or rust on the springs. A honest technician will show you the damage and explain what to look for, not just demand replacement.

What should I do if I think I've been scammed by a garage door repair company in Morven?

Contact the Anson County Sheriff's Office non-emergency line and file a report. You can also file a complaint with the North Carolina Attorney General's Consumer Protection Division at ncdoj.gov. If you paid by credit card, dispute the charge with your bank.
